Output 63b578c7f4cc42b8431b1917a9c0ea2a8e2980d4243f4bc5b9f5c28b72398357:1

value
1030490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a8d509da313b4dd237f158d4109fdfca6e69777 OP_EQUAL
address
347QnGDL61wkNnBgDxo3bh18bD3H6UvfHf
transaction
63b578c7f4cc42b8431b1917a9c0ea2a8e2980d4243f4bc5b9f5c28b72398357
spent
true